AlienAnd here they are: the top ten Close Encounters of the Third Kind, disproved, debunked and refuted:

Myth 10: Aliens Constructed the Great Pyramids

Fact: Construction methods used by the ancient Egyptians are well documented in National Geographic, as well as other places. Those ancients had a lot more on the ball than we often give them credit for.

Myth 9: - Cattle Mutilations Are The Work Of Extra-Terrestrials

Fact: These types of predation been going on for thousands of years. It is only in the last thirty that people have thought to attribute them to extra-terrestrials. In fact, close and objective study shows that these "mysterious" features can be attributed to natural decay and scavengers.

Myth 8: The U.S. Government is Hiding Alien Bodies and Technology In Area 51

Fact: The U.S. Government - especially recently - is secretive by nature. This is near the site of several old nuclear tests, and media reporter Leslie Stahl suggests it may be a dumping ground for toxic waste as well - a good enough reason to stay away.

Myth 7: The Mysterious "Crop Circles" Are Actually Alien Spacecraft Landing Sites

Fact: Like the Pacific Northwest's bigfoot, this has been proven to be a hoax perpetrated by people with too much time on their hands.

Myth 6: The Face On Mars Was Built By an Alien Civilization

Fact: Close-up photos from different angles show that it is no more than a natural rock formation. Geology and wishful thinking can play strange tricks on the eyes.

Myth 5: The Alien Autopsy Film

Fact: See #7. The Special Effects artist who created this film confessed earlier this year.

Myth 4: Flying Saucers Are Alien Space Vehicles

Fact: This is the result of a misprint. The original reporter described what he saw as a "crescent shaped" that "flew erratic, like a saucer if you skip it across the water"—not that what he saw resembled an actual saucer. Unfortunately, the description stuck, and (see #6) people see what they want to see...

Myth 3: Alien Implants

Fact: According to Joe Nickell, who writes for the Skeptical Inquirer: “Since 1994 alleged implants have been surgically recovered but they’ve become remarkably diverse: one looks like a shard of glass, another a triangular piece of metal, still another a carbon fiber, and so on. " See #6.

Myth 2: Alien Abductions

Fact: False memories are sometimes created in therapy by psychologists who are careless. Other research have shown that a psychological process called "sleep paralysis" can also lead to strange delusions.

Myth 1: The Roswell Incident

Fact: In the years between the end of World War II and the 40-year period of paranoia known as the "Cold War," there was a spy program called Project Mogul. The scraps recovered by the Air Force were that of a weather balloon, and eyewitness descriptions are consistent with this. The stories of alien bodies appeared much later, and seem to be related to local folklore going back a century.
